数据库什么否需要字段
-
数据库设计中,字段是数据库表中的一个重要组成部分。字段是用来存储和表示数据的,它们定义了表中每一列的数据类型和属性。在数据库中,字段的设计需要考虑以下几个方面:
-
数据类型:字段的数据类型决定了该字段可以存储的数据的种类。常见的数据类型有整数、浮点数、字符、日期等。选择合适的数据类型可以提高存储效率和查询速度,并避免数据类型不匹配的错误。
-
字段长度:字段长度决定了该字段可以存储的数据的最大长度。根据数据的实际需求,选择合适的字段长度可以节省存储空间,并确保数据的完整性。
-
约束条件:字段的约束条件可以限制该字段的取值范围或者要求该字段满足一定的条件。常见的约束条件包括主键约束、唯一约束、非空约束、默认值约束等。通过设置约束条件,可以提高数据的一致性和完整性。
-
字段命名:字段的命名应该具有一定的描述性,能够清晰地表示该字段所存储的数据的含义。良好的命名规范可以提高代码的可读性和可维护性。
-
索引:对于需要频繁查询的字段,可以考虑创建索引。索引可以加快查询的速度,但同时也会增加数据插入和更新的时间。需要根据实际情况权衡利弊,并选择合适的字段创建索引。
总结起来,数据库设计中的字段需要考虑数据类型、字段长度、约束条件、字段命名和索引等方面的因素。合理地设计字段可以提高数据库的性能和数据的完整性,从而更好地支持应用程序的需求。
1年前 -
-
数据库需要字段来存储和组织数据。字段是数据库表的一部分,用于描述表中的每个数据项的属性和类型。字段可以包含不同的数据类型,如整数、字符串、日期等,以及约束条件,如唯一性、非空性等。
字段在数据库中起到了重要的作用,以下是一些需要字段的原因:
-
存储数据:字段用于存储不同类型的数据,如姓名、年龄、地址等。每个字段都有一个特定的数据类型,用于确保数据的准确性和一致性。
-
数据查询和筛选:数据库中的字段可以用于查询和筛选数据。通过指定特定字段的条件,可以快速地找到需要的数据。
-
数据排序和分组:字段可以用于对数据进行排序和分组。通过指定字段进行排序,可以按照特定的顺序显示数据。通过指定字段进行分组,可以将数据分为不同的类别进行统计和分析。
-
数据关联:字段可以用于关联不同的数据表。通过在表之间建立字段之间的关系,可以实现数据的关联和连接。
-
数据完整性和约束:字段可以用于确保数据的完整性和约束条件的限制。通过定义字段的约束条件,可以防止无效或不一致的数据被插入到数据库中。
-
数据索引和性能优化:字段可以用于创建索引,以提高数据的检索速度。通过在字段上创建索引,可以加快数据的查询和访问速度。
总之,字段是数据库中存储和组织数据的基本单位,它们不仅为数据提供了结构和格式,还提供了丰富的功能和操作,以满足数据管理和处理的需求。
1年前 -
-
数据库中的字段是指表中的列,用于存储数据的属性或特征。在设计数据库时,需要为每个表确定所需的字段。以下是确定数据库字段的一些常见因素和方法:
-
数据需求分析:首先需要明确数据库的用途和目标。通过与相关利益相关者的沟通,了解他们的需求和期望,确定所需的数据和数据属性。
-
数据模型设计:根据数据需求分析的结果,使用适当的数据建模技术(如实体关系模型)设计数据库模型。在模型中,每个实体都对应一个表,每个属性都对应一个字段。
-
数据类型选择:根据存储的数据类型和范围,选择适当的数据类型来定义字段。常见的数据类型包括整数、浮点数、日期/时间、字符串等。
-
字段约束:字段约束是对字段值的限制。可以使用约束来确保数据的完整性和一致性。常见的约束包括主键约束、外键约束、唯一约束、非空约束等。
-
字段命名规范:为了提高数据库的可读性和可维护性,应该采用一致的命名规范来命名字段。字段名应该具有描述性,能够清楚地表达字段的含义。
-
字段索引:对于经常被查询的字段,可以创建索引来提高查询性能。索引可以加快数据的查找速度,但同时也会增加数据的插入、更新和删除的开销。因此,需要权衡索引的使用。
-
数据库性能优化:在设计字段时,需要考虑数据库的性能。避免不必要的字段和重复的数据,设计合理的关系和表结构,以及使用合适的字段数据类型和索引,都可以提高数据库的性能。
-
数据库安全性:字段的设计也需要考虑数据库的安全性。对于包含敏感信息的字段,可以使用加密算法来保护数据的机密性。此外,还可以设置权限和访问控制,限制对字段的访问和操作。
总结起来,确定数据库字段需要进行数据需求分析,设计数据模型,选择适当的数据类型,定义字段约束,采用规范的命名方式,考虑性能优化和安全性等因素。通过合理的字段设计,可以提高数据库的效率、可靠性和安全性。
1年前 -